| Below are links to recommended massage tables that I recommend. Please note that there are less expensive tables available. However, less expensive most often means that it has been built cheaper and is not of a quality that would provide long-lasting comfort and stability. When looking for a massage table, I recommend avoiding tables with an extruded aluminum base (such as those sold at Sam's Club). Rather, look for a table with a wooden base such as the Earthlite and Oakworks tables shown below. The Earthlite Avalon table would be a good table for home use and is also used by some massage therapists. The Oakworks Nova table is more expensive but offers higher quality and a wider width that translates into increased comfort for users. For reference purposes, the table in my studio is an Oakworks Nova, 33" wide, with the additional options of Rounded Corners, Aero-Cel Padding, and Ultra Touch Upholstery. | ||
